Strange Audio Issues From Unit
When an cooling system begins to produce strange sounds, it often indicates possible problems that may need prompt action. Typical noises include rattling, which may suggest detached parts, or whistling, suggesting a coolant escape. A grinding noise could suggest engine issues, while a humming noise may signify wiring problems. These noises not only disrupt comfort but can also lead to greater harm if neglected. Homeowners should take these signs seriously and consider consulting a professional technician to identify and resolve the root causes. Prompt maintenance can prevent further complications and guarantee the unit functions properly, preserving a pleasant home space year-round. Ignoring these sounds may lead to costly repairs down the line.

Higher Energy Bills
Often, residents may observe a sudden increase in their energy bills, which can signal that their air conditioning system requires attention. Increased energy consumption is often attributed to various underlying issues, such as clogged air filters, refrigerant leaks, or faulty parts. These problems cause the system to operate more intensively to keep desired temperatures, leading to higher operational costs. Homeowners should monitor their electricity costs consistently and check them to previous months or years for unusual changes. Additionally, odd noises or decreased cooling performance can further indicate that repairs are necessary. Addressing these issues quickly can not only improve efficiency but also prevent more serious problems and expenses down the line, ensuring a comfortable living environment year-round.

Quick Solutions for Usual AC Malfunctions
Regular maintenance can help avoid many problems, but even well-maintained air conditioning systems can experience problems. Homeowners may face common issues such as inadequate cooling, unusual sounds, or frequent cycling. A quick fix for inadequate cooling often involves examining the thermostat configuration and ensuring they are adjusted properly. Furthermore, inspecting and cleaning the air filters can improve airflow and efficiency.
For peculiar noises, homeowners should first inspect the unit for loose parts and debris. Tightening bolts and removing blockages can minimize many sound problems. If the AC constantly turns on and off, examining the compressor and testing refrigerant levels can provide solutions.
At the end, maintaining the outdoor unit clear of debris can maximize overall functionality. While these quick solutions can address immediate issues, consulting with a professional for recurring difficulties is recommended to stop further harm.
Methods to Increase the Lifespan of Your AC System
A properly cared for air conditioning system can last considerably longer, providing comfort for homeowners year after year. Regular maintenance is required; this includes swapping filters every one to three months to improve efficient airflow. Professional inspections should happen at least once a year to identify potential issues early.
Removing unwanted materials like leaves and dirt from the outdoor unit helps maintain peak performance. Homeowners should also check that vents and registers are clear to allow proper air circulation throughout the home.
Additionally, setting the thermostat to a reasonable temperature can decrease strain on the system. Installing a smart thermostat allows for better energy management.
Finally, putting in a surge protector can protect the unit from electrical harm. By following these practices, homeowners can substantially increase the longevity of their air conditioning systems while enjoying a cozy living environment.

What Tokens Reveal a Coolant Escape?
Signs of a refrigerant leak consist of audible hissing, reduced cooling efficiency, frost buildup on the coils, and higher utility costs. These indicators suggest a need for professional inspection to avoid additional harm to the air conditioning system.

What is the Normal Duration of an Air Conditioning Unit's Operational Period?
An air conditioning unit's typical lifespan typically spans 15 to 20 years, contingent upon upkeep, usage, and model quality. Regular servicing may prolong its lifespan, guaranteeing optimal efficiency throughout its operational life.
